Interview with the Tron Legacy Producers

October 26, 2009


GameRevolution talked exclusively with producers Steven Lisberger and Sean Bailey about the highly-anticipated Tron Legacy, coming to Digital 3D and IMAX 3D theaters on December 17, 2010.

In the interview, Bailey let slip that "there will be some new vehicles. There will be some surprises in terms of characters—there are some exciting ideas, and some new stuff to play with. Some new toys."

Directed by Joseph Kosinski, the Disney release stars Jeff Bridges, Garrett Hedlund, Olivia Wilde, Bruce Boxleitner, James Frain, Beau Garrett and Michael Sheen. In the film, Sam Flynn (Hedlund), the tech-savvy 27-year-old son of Kevin Flynn (Bridges), looks into his father's disappearance and finds himself pulled into the same world of fierce programs and gladiatorial games where his father has been living for 25 years. Along with Kevin's loyal confidant (Wilde), father and son embark on a life-and-death journey across a visually-stunning cyber universe that has become far more advanced and exceedingly dangerous.
